Oral pathology is essential for individuals who are experiencing abnormalities, discomfort, or changes in their oral tissues. This specialized field of dentistry focuses on diagnosing and treating various conditions affecting the mouth, jaws, and related structures. Anyone experiencing symptoms such as persistent sores, lumps, discolorations, or unusual sensations in the mouth should seek evaluation by an oral pathologist. Additionally, individuals with a history of oral cancer or other oral diseases, as well as those with risk factors such as tobacco use or heavy alcohol consumption, may benefit from regular oral pathology screenings to detect potential issues early and initiate appropriate treatment. Ultimately, oral pathology is crucial for maintaining oral health and preventing the progression of potentially serious conditions.

If the results of your biopsy reveal abnormalities or any suspicious findings during your oral cancer screening, our team will proceed by taking digital x-rays and/or a scan of the affected area at either our Pittsfield or Great Barrington, MA office. This will allow us to gain a comprehensive understanding of your condition. Following the completion of all necessary tests, we will carefully review your results with you and discuss the full range of available treatment options. In cases where oral cancer is confirmed, surgical excision is often recommended, with the specific treatment approach determined by factors such as the stage and location of the cancerous cells. Additionally, noncancerous tumors or lesions causing significant pain or discomfort may also be addressed through surgical excision.
